What are UPVC Doors and Windows?
UPVC stands for Unplasticized Polyvinyl Chloride, a rigid and extremely durable kind of plastic. UPVC doors and windows are produced from this product, making them resistant to weather conditions, rot, and corrosion. They are understood for their outstanding thermal insulation properties, low maintenance requirements, and cost-effectiveness.
Advantages of UPVC Doors and Windows
Toughness: UPVC is resistant to rain, sunshine, and pollution. Unlike timber, which can warp or rot with time, UPVC keeps its shape and structure without degrading.
Energy Efficiency: UPVC doors and windows offer exceptional insulation, decreasing heat loss and leading to lower energy bills. Lots of modern UPVC products are created to meet energy efficiency requirements such as Energy Star scores.
Low Maintenance: Unlike painted surfaces that require routine upkeep, UPVC needs very little maintenance. A basic wash with soap and water is typically enough to keep these components looking new.
Security: UPVC windows and doors can be designed with multi-point locking systems, offering included security for house owners.
Versatility in Design: UPVC frames can be customized to fit different architectural designs and can be made in different colors, sizes, and surfaces.

UPVC doors and windows featured several functions that boost their performance and aesthetic appeal:
Double Glazing: Many UPVC items feature double and even triple glazing, optimizing thermal insulation and noise decrease.
Multi-Point Locking: This feature boosts security by locking at multiple points along the frame, making it hard for intruders to get access.
Customization: Homeowners can pick from different styles, colors, and completes to fit a vast array of architectural styles.
Weather Resistance: UPVC is impervious to moisture and does not swell or shrink, making it an outstanding option for homes in locations that experience extreme weather condition.
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. Are UPVC windows and doors ecologically friendly?
UPVC can be recycled, and many makers concentrate on sustainable practices when producing these materials. However, the overall ecological effect depends upon the lifecycle of the item and how it's managed at the end of its life expectancy.
2. How long do UPVC doors and windows last?
With appropriate care and maintenance, UPVC doors and windows can last anywhere from 20 to 40 years.
3. Can UPVC windows be painted?
While it is possible to paint UPVC, it is not advised, as it may void service warranties and impact the surface area finish over time. Rather, house owners can select from a range of colors readily available at the point of purchase.
4. What is the typical cost of UPVC windows and doors?
The cost might differ extensively based upon size, style, and installation specifics. Normally, UPVC doors and windows are priced competitively, using excellent worth for their longevity and energy effectiveness.
5. Are UPVC windows suitable for coastal areas?

To ensure the durability and efficiency of UPVC doors and windows, house owners need to follow these maintenance tips:
Regular Cleaning: Use mild soapy water and a soft cloth to clean the frames and glazing at least two times a year.
Examine Seals: Inspect the rubber seals regularly and change them if there are signs of wear to keep energy effectiveness.
Lubricate Handles and Locks: Occasional lubrication of handles and locks helps make sure smooth operation and avoids rust or deterioration.
Examine for Damage: Regularly examine the frames for any fractures or signs of damage and seek expert assistance for repair work as needed.
